Transaction 9352c5372d26f71bec3052d77ad3ce995eff9eb2b9a28cce70557f5e004898b2
1 Input
1 Output
-
9352c5372d26f71bec3052d77ad3ce995eff9eb2b9a28cce70557f5e004898b2:0
- value
- 479809
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3c950ca5f15cb71efe34064338fc2a81ed1475b2 OP_EQUAL
- address
- 37DM2BrUjP6bVY1jf2sVorrPAAH5i46GAw